Dams along waterways in Colorado alter the eco-systems and migratory patters of many native, and now endangered fish. But as KDNK's Conrad Wilson explains for Rocky Mountain Community Radio, because of a robust snow pack this winter, the Bureau of Reclamation sent more water out of their reservoirs down stream in an effort to help fix the very problems the barriers create.
